Preheat the o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. Coat the chicken with oil, then season it with salt and pepper according to your taste.
Prepare a baking sheet by lining it with aluminum foil or parchment paper. Set a cooling rack atop the baking sheet. Arrange the chicken pieces on the wire rack. Bake the chicken until it's nearly golden and cooked through, which should take around 30-35 minutes.
As the chicken finishes cooking, create the sauce. In a bowl, combine the melted butter, honey, minced garlic, chopped parsley, red pepper flakes, and grated Parmesan. Toss the baked chicken in this mixture, then return it to the oven for an additional 10-15 minutes until it turns golden brown and fully cooked. Serve the chicken with ranch dressing for dipping, if desired.
